For the following code small.c, after running structurizecfg pass, it will
output wrong result.
-----------------------------------------------------------
#include<stdio.h>
struct {
  int a;
} b;
int c, d;
int main() {

e:
  for (; c <= 1; c++) {
    int f;
    for (; b.a;)
      if (f)
        goto e;
  }
  printf("%d\n",c);
}
-----------------------------------------------------------
$clang small.c -o small1.out && ./small1.out
2
$gcc small.c -o small2.out && ./small2.out
2

$clang -O3 -c -emit-llvm  -mllvm -disable-llvm-optzns small.c -o small.bc

$opt -jump-threading -licm -loop-unswitch  small.bc -o small-opt1.bc
$clang small-opt1.bc -o small3.out && ./small3.out
2

$opt -structurizecfg small-opt1.bc -o small-opt2.bc
$clang small-opt2.bc -o small4.out && ./small4.out
0
